#133760 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#133760 is composed of 7.5% red, 21.6%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 42.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 211.9 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 22.5%. #133760 color hex could be obtained by blending #266ec0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#133760 color description : Very dark blue.
#133760 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#133760 has RGB values of R:19, G:55,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 1259360.

Shades and Tints of #133760
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080e is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#133760
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#36393d is the less saturated color, while #013672 is the most saturated one.
